War and Food

The war and food

During the war years in Norway 1940 to 1945
there was little food, but the coast was teeming
with fish, my brother and I often walked down to the pier
and in a matter of minutes had dinner.
Needs make you into a thief we stole potatoes,
apples and coal for the fire.
We had a variety of fish like boiled, fried or made
into fish-cakes, but in the process I developed a lifelong
dislike of fish, but I do eat fish as long as it doesn`t like 
aquatic vertebrate.
After the war nicking food was no longer seen as legal
but with food in shops it was no longer needed
